SSL (Secure Sockets Layer) is a protocol that secures your hosting store or logon page. The SSL certificates, also referred to as digital certificates, cipher the sensitive info required from web site visitors like address, birth date, Social Security number, driving licence or bank account details, so that no one could use this info for illicit purposes.

Your site visitors can identify a protected web site by the ‘https' component at the beginning of the website address, or by the padlock symbol in the web browser window, or by a distinctive seal on the web site.
